Testing Library Core Knowledge

Deep Knowledge: Use mcp__documentation__fetch_docs with technology: testing-library for comprehensive documentation.

When NOT to Use This Skill

  • E2E Testing - Use playwright or cypress for full browser automation
  • Unit Testing - Use vitest or jest for isolated function tests
  • API Testing - Use framework-specific HTTP testing tools
  • Performance Testing - Use Lighthouse or dedicated performance tools
  • Non-UI Logic - Test pure functions with unit tests instead

Basic Test

import { render, screen } from '@testing-library/react';
import userEvent from '@testing-library/user-event';
import { UserForm } from './UserForm';

test('submits form with user data', async () => {
  const user = userEvent.setup();
  const onSubmit = vi.fn();

  render(<UserForm onSubmit={onSubmit} />);

  await user.type(screen.getByLabelText(/name/i), 'John');
  await user.type(screen.getByLabelText(/email/i), 'john@example.com');
  await user.click(screen.getByRole('button', { name: /submit/i }));

  expect(onSubmit).toHaveBeenCalledWith({
    name: 'John',
    email: 'john@example.com',
  });
});

Queries (Priority Order)

// 1. Accessible (preferred)
screen.getByRole('button', { name: /submit/i });
screen.getByLabelText(/email/i);
screen.getByPlaceholderText(/search/i);
screen.getByText(/welcome/i);
screen.getByAltText(/logo/i);
screen.getByTitle(/close/i);

// 2. Test IDs (fallback)
screen.getByTestId('submit-button');

// Query variants
getBy...    // Throws if not found
queryBy...  // Returns null if not found
findBy...   // Async, waits for element
getAllBy... // Returns array

User Events

const user = userEvent.setup();

await user.click(element);
await user.dblClick(element);
await user.type(input, 'text');
await user.clear(input);
await user.selectOptions(select, 'option1');
await user.keyboard('{Enter}');
await user.hover(element);
await user.tab();

Async Utilities

import { waitFor, waitForElementToBeRemoved } from '@testing-library/react';

// Wait for condition
await waitFor(() => {
  expect(screen.getByText(/success/i)).toBeInTheDocument();
});

// Wait for element removal
await waitForElementToBeRemoved(() => screen.queryByText(/loading/i));

// findBy is shorthand for waitFor + getBy
const element = await screen.findByText(/loaded/i);

Custom Render

// test-utils.tsx
function renderWithProviders(ui: React.ReactElement) {
  return render(
    <QueryClientProvider client={queryClient}>
      <ThemeProvider>
        {ui}
      </ThemeProvider>
    </QueryClientProvider>
  );
}

export * from '@testing-library/react';
export { renderWithProviders as render };

Accessibility Testing

import { axe, toHaveNoViolations } from 'jest-axe';

expect.extend(toHaveNoViolations);

test('form should be accessible', async () => {
  const { container } = render(<LoginForm />);
  const results = await axe(container);
  expect(results).toHaveNoViolations();
});

// Test keyboard navigation
test('should be keyboard navigable', async () => {
  const { user } = render(<Navigation />);

  await user.tab();
  expect(screen.getByRole('link', { name: /home/i })).toHaveFocus();

  await user.tab();
  expect(screen.getByRole('link', { name: /about/i })).toHaveFocus();
});

MSW Integration

// mocks/handlers.ts
import { http, HttpResponse } from 'msw';

export const handlers = [
  http.get('/api/users', () => {
    return HttpResponse.json([
      { id: 1, name: 'John' },
    ]);
  }),
  http.post('/api/users', async ({ request }) => {
    const body = await request.json();
    return HttpResponse.json({ id: 2, ...body }, { status: 201 });
  }),
];

// mocks/server.ts
import { setupServer } from 'msw/node';
import { handlers } from './handlers';

export const server = setupServer(...handlers);

// setup.ts
beforeAll(() => server.listen({ onUnhandledRequest: 'error' }));
afterEach(() => server.resetHandlers());
afterAll(() => server.close());

// In tests
test('displays users from API', async () => {
  render(<UserList />);

  expect(await screen.findByText('John')).toBeInTheDocument();
});

Testing Patterns

// Test loading states
test('shows loading spinner while fetching', async () => {
  render(<UserProfile userId="1" />);

  expect(screen.getByRole('progressbar')).toBeInTheDocument();
  await waitForElementToBeRemoved(() => screen.queryByRole('progressbar'));
  expect(screen.getByText('John')).toBeInTheDocument();
});

// Test error states
test('shows error message on failure', async () => {
  server.use(
    http.get('/api/users/:id', () => {
      return HttpResponse.json({ error: 'Not found' }, { status: 404 });
    })
  );

  render(<UserProfile userId="999" />);

  expect(await screen.findByRole('alert')).toHaveTextContent('Not found');
});

// Test form validation
test('shows validation errors', async () => {
  const { user } = render(<SignupForm />);

  await user.click(screen.getByRole('button', { name: /submit/i }));

  expect(screen.getByText(/email is required/i)).toBeInTheDocument();
});

Anti-Patterns

Anti-PatternWhy It's BadSolution
Using container.querySelector()Tests implementation, not behaviorUse screen.getByRole, getByLabelText
Testing state directlyBrittle, coupled to implementationTest rendered output, user interactions
Using fireEvent over userEventLess realistic user interactionsUse userEvent for better simulation
Not waiting for async updatesFlaky tests, false failuresUse findBy*, waitFor, or act()
Testing CSS classesCoupled to stylingTest visual behavior or aria attributes
Multiple assertions without findByRace conditionsUse findBy for elements that appear async
Not using data-testid sparinglyDefeats accessibility purposePrefer getByRole, use testid as fallback

Quick Troubleshooting

ProblemLikely CauseSolution
"Unable to find element"Wrong query or element not renderedUse screen.debug(), check query
"Not wrapped in act(...)"State update not awaitedUse findBy* or waitFor
"Unable to find accessible element"Missing label or roleAdd aria-label, role, or label element
Test timeoutAsync operation not resolvingCheck findBy timeout, verify API mock
"Multiple elements found"Non-specific queryUse more specific query or {name} option
fireEvent doesn't trigger handlerWrong event or React versionUse userEvent instead of fireEvent
